That's great! I wish B.A.S.S. would make another "exception" and allow the second place angler in the Northern Open to fish the Classic, rather than just having the spot go away.

This will make the third of nine Open berths into the Classic that is unfilled.

I still say those spots should go back to the Elites.

My hat is off to B.A.S.S. and Mr. Wellman for their mutual decision.

The simple fact of the matter is, Wellman would have agreed to any form of polygraph to clear his name if he was innocent. It's not that complicated, Stois had already offered, and if I remember correctly pay for it out of his own pocket.

I think BASS is just doing this to try and save face at this point. It's become a PR nightmare for them.

All BASS has to do is require Nate Wellman to take a polygraph and if not, face the consequence of banning him from BASS tournaments altogether. PAA and FLW would follow suit based on that evidence. If he's telling the truth and just joking (yeah right), he could clear his name. If he's not, he gets banned and get's what he deserves. What's so difficult about this process for BASS and Wellman to understand?

Tim, I'm not necessarily opposed to your idea, either.

My reason for saying those spots should go back to the Elites is this...they were taken away from the Elites to develop more interest and participation in the Opens.

I don't know if that has happened or not. Obviously, two of the three spots are gone because the anglers who won those Open tournaments jackpotted them, rather than fishing all three.

It seems logical to me that if the spots were taken from the Elites and given to the Opens (which I think is a great idea, btw) that those spots should go back to the Elites if not filled from the Opens, so that we have a full field in the Classic.

Going down in the Opens would accomplish the same thing, though. I agree with you on that.

The Open guys have just as much right to be in the Classic as the Elite guys. I know the Elite is the premier trail but each trail should have its own qualifications for Classic spots. If there is a default for some reason in the Elites or the Opens, that Classic spot should stay within the same trail. It is not fair to the Open guys who are trying to make it to the big show to have their spots going back to the Elite trail. Open guys incur entry fees, and travel expenses just the same.
